Transaction 7609abde311e3522f5917f51f241c4d249cfd73b1ebd02e38e9d97cd883e3f68
1 Input
2 Outputs
- 7609abde311e3522f5917f51f241c4d249cfd73b1ebd02e38e9d97cd883e3f68:0
- 7609abde311e3522f5917f51f241c4d249cfd73b1ebd02e38e9d97cd883e3f68:1
value 406769
address 1qYaJsvRjWhdxT6jkxtu5C75ScPD59iXA
value 4777356
address 13Qzwhj2PFAaKev5bEmn7S4kDG31Asj9Ls